Indian Railways has started the facility of withdrawing money from ATMs in a moving train itself. A successful trial has been done for this. This will be the first time in India when a moving train will be able to withdraw money from ATM or ATM has been installed in a train. Currently, this special facility has been started in the AC coach of Panchwati Express, which runs between Manmad and Mumbai in Nashik.

According to Bhusaval DRM, the initial results of this special facility are good. Now people will be able to withdraw money in the moving train too. The performance of the machine will be constantly monitored because in many places where there is a problem of network, there is some problem in extracting cash. This is the ATM of Bank of Maharashtra. ATM facility has been started in the train under partnership between Bhusaval Division of Railways and Bank of Maharashtra.

Service can also start in other trains

The rake of Panchwati Express has been shared with 12071 Mumbai-Hingoli Jan Shatabdi Express, so this train will now prove useful for long distance passengers going from Nashik and Manmad to Hingoli. Three rakes have been shared for both trains.

According to railway officials, if the on-board ATM service gets good response from the passengers, it can also be implemented in other major trains of the country.
